Etymology 1

[edit]
From Demotic mr (to love), from Egyptian
U7
r
A2
(mrj, to love).

Alternative forms

[edit]

Verb

[edit]

ⲙⲉ (me) (nominal state ⲙⲉⲣⲉ-, pronominal state ⲙⲉⲣⲓⲧ⸗, stative ⲙⲉⲣⲓⲧ, imperative ⲙⲉⲣⲁⲧⲉ)

  1. (Sahidic) to love

Etymology 2

[edit]
From Demotic mꜣꜥt (truth), from Egyptian
U2
mAa
a
t
Y1
(mꜣꜥt, truth, order, justice).

Alternative forms

[edit]

Noun

[edit]

ⲙⲉ (mef

  1. (Sahidic, Old Coptic) truth, justice

Adjective

[edit]

ⲙⲉ (me)

  1. (Sahidic) truthful, righteous
  2. (Sahidic) real, genuine
